Regarding 40 years back, the United States uncovered the oil-rich, below ground Bakken shale oil formation in North Dakota. The discovery made this state the second-largest producer of petroleum after Texas. North Dakota has a great deal of gas, as it generates approximately 1% of the natural gas in the US every year.

North Dakota's most preferred vacationer spot is the Wild West town of Medora, established in 1883 by a French noble, the Marquis de Mores. The Marquis, that concerned the Dakota Territory to begin a meatpacking plant, was a leader.
